Множественное наследование и дальние предки на практике

Главные вкладки

Аватар пользователя jason32 jason32 12 сентября 2006 в 11:25

Есть следующая задача: существует несколько разделов(Первый, второй, третий), в каждом из которых есть Новости, События и Статьи( три типа материалов). Требуется простое добавление раздела. При добавлении Новости, События или Статьи должен быть выбор одного из разделов.Как это реализовать с помощью Category ? Ясно, что копать надо куда-то в дальних предков или Множественное наследование, но куда именно и как - непонятно! Кто -нибудь делал подобную, достаточно сложную структуру сайта?

Комментарии

Аватар пользователя emzi emzi 12 сентября 2006 в 13:02

один для разделов, другой для типов материалов. при создании ноды выбирайте одну категорию из контейнера разделов, а вторую из типов.

Аватар пользователя jason32 jason32 12 сентября 2006 в 14:58

Quote:
сделайте 2 контейнера один для разделов, другой для типов материалов. при создании ноды выбирайте одну категорию из контейнера разделов, а вторую из типов.

Это как - они же разных типов, так можно будет добавлять новость в статьи или События, и наоборот - это нонсенс

Аватар пользователя emzi emzi 13 сентября 2006 в 14:52

создавать ноды, принадлежащие разным категориям одновременно, или создавать подчиненные категории?
Первое я описал, второе можно сделать, назначив контейнеру родителя. Но вообще, модуль category кривоват, советую с ним острожно работать